General description

Ethylene glycol butyl ether is a member of the glycol ether family. It is commonly used as a solvent for pharmaceuticals, agricultural chemicals hydraulic fluids, resins, and varnishes. Ethylene glycol butyl ether or 2-Butoxyethanol (BEG) has an amphiphilic character, it can be utilized to stabilize emulsions, particularly in oil spill dispersants.

B S Dean et al.
Journal of toxicology. Clinical toxicology, 30(4), 557-563 (1992-01-01)
Ethylene glycol butyl ether, CAS 111-76-2, an ingredient in many popular commercial window/glass cleaners, is known to produce equal if not greater toxicity than ethylene glycol when administered to animals. Treatment recommendations for human poisonings are based upon animal data

G Amir et al.
The British journal of oral & maxillofacial surgery, 49(1), 21-25 (2009-12-26)
Female rats develop haemolytic anaemia and disseminated thrombosis and infarction in multiple organs, including bone, when exposed to 2-butoxyethanol (BE). There is growing evidence that vascular occlusion of the subchondral bone may play a part in some cases of osteoarthritis.
